email ohne lokalen account [exim].

Debian macht sich hervorragend als Web- und Mailserver. Schau auch in den " Tipps und Tricks"-Bereich.
Antworten
croser
Beiträge: 6
Registriert: 04.08.2002 02:23:41

email ohne lokalen account [exim].

Beitrag von croser » 21.08.2002 12:06:42

hallo!
ich bin grad dabei meine maschine mittels exim als smtp server aufzusetzen und suche nun eine lösung für folgendes problem:
ich möchte mailaccounts in form von
name1@host1.com
name2@host1.com
name3@host2.com aber auch
name1@host2.com haben. und das idealerweise ohne den adressen zugang zu anderen diensten anzubieten.
kann irgendwer mit einer geschickten konfigurationsidee helfen?
dankeschöön,
j!

ivo
Beiträge: 629
Registriert: 29.04.2002 12:41:22
Wohnort: Lichtenstein/Sa.
Kontaktdaten:

Beitrag von ivo » 21.08.2002 14:24:53

Lege die User an und gebe ihnen kein Homeverzeichnis. Außerdem solltest du die login-Shell auf /bin/false setzen.

Um genaueres sagen zu können, bräuchte man mehr Information.

tschau
*iv

alexfauss
Beiträge: 3
Registriert: 08.08.2002 11:55:30
Kontaktdaten:

Beitrag von alexfauss » 23.08.2002 12:12:35

Hallo,

so wie Du das schilderst, wäre der einsatz eines LDAP-Servers, oder auch einer anderen zentralen Instanz ( bsp. MySQL ) angebracht.

Alex

Benutzeravatar
josef
Beiträge: 82
Registriert: 27.07.2002 21:57:09
Wohnort: Dresden
Kontaktdaten:

Beitrag von josef » 23.08.2002 22:38:37

Dem exim ist es egal, wer der Empfänger ist, solange dieser einen Platz zum Ablegen der Mails sowie eine Passwortabfrage (empfohlen) unterstützt.

Du gibst die virtuellen Hosts einfach über local_domains als Liste an (z.B. local_domains = host1.com:host2.com oder /etc/myhostlist).

Im Director nimmst du dann den aliasfile-Treiber, und gibst ihm die Domains vor (domains = ...), sowie die Mailadressen (file = /etc/mymailaddresses) mit dem Zielort, z.B. eine mbox oder ein Maildir.

croser
Beiträge: 6
Registriert: 04.08.2002 02:23:41

wieder ich.

Beitrag von croser » 28.08.2002 16:19:21

huhu!
vielen dank mal für eure ideen. ich bin immer noch mittendrin in der konfiguration. und noch nicht wirklich viel weiter gekommen. in der zwischenzeit überlege ich sendmail als mta einzusetzen, was ich gelesen hab, lässt sich die geschichte mit den virtual users dort eindeutiger handhaben.
was meint ihr?
die sache ist nun die: ich möchte einen mailserver betreiben, der in der administration nicht allzu komplex ist. am liebsten würde ich benutzeraccounts vergeben, die recht benutzerfreundlich sind. dh am liebsten würde ich eindeutige logindaten vergeben, wie zb eine id. dh dann aber auch, dass mir nichts anderes übrig bleibt als quasi lokale benutzer anzulegen, für jede id [dann hab ich zahlen als benutzer?]. ich kann nicht rein virtuelle benutzer anlegen, richtig? bzw: kann ich es ermöglichen dass die leute als loginname ihre eigene email adresse haben [in herkömmlichen benutzernamen sind @ ja verboten].
hat wer von euch erfahrung mit public mail servern und idealer organisation, mit benutzern, die auch nicht unbedingt pop-erfahren sind? :-)
dankeschöön,
j!

Benutzeravatar
Freeman
Beiträge: 67
Registriert: 12.07.2002 16:38:08
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: München

Beitrag von Freeman » 02.09.2002 21:16:53

Hi,

also, wenn Du exim nicht willst und überlegst, Sendmail einzusetzen, dann empfehle ich Postfix. Ist, wenn man mal den Faden gefunden hat, einfach zu administrieren, die Struktur ist logisch und die Anbindung an MySQL oder LDAP ist möglich.

Mittels Postfix (was aber in Sendmail gewiss auch möglich ist) ist die Lösung "relativ" einfach, ohne lokale Accounts eine Mailverwaltung aufzubauen. Die User werden in einer MySQL-Datenbank gepflegt. Ich habe mal als Test solch eine Konfig nach der Vorgabe des "Das Postfix Buch" von Peer Heinlein installiert und es funktionierte auch wunderbar.

Jedoch kann ich Dir nicht sagen, wie produktiv diese Lösung ist, meine Internetserver haben immer höchstens so an die 50 User und die lassen sich mittels Account (mail1, mail2...) auch manuell ohne weiteres Pflegen.

Gruß Christian

Antworten